Claudoro is a free, open-source Pomodoro-style focus timer built specifically for developers and AI-assisted coding workflows. It combines the classic Pomodoro time-management technique with features tailored to the rhythm of modern software development, helping coders stay in flow while working alongside AI tools like Claude. Designed for solo developers and hobbyists who want a lightweight, no-cost productivity boost, Claudoro runs locally without subscriptions or paywalls. Because it is open-source and hosted on GitHub, users can inspect the code, contribute improvements, or fork the project to suit their own needs. Whether you are grinding through a complex debugging session, building features with AI assistance, or simply trying to reduce distractions during a long coding marathon, Claudoro provides a structured framework that keeps you on task and mentally refreshed throughout the day.
Key features
- Pomodoro interval timer tuned for AI-assisted coding sessions
- Open-source codebase available on GitHub for full transparency and customization
- Lightweight local tool requiring no account, subscription, or internet connection
- Configurable work and break intervals to match individual productivity rhythms
Pros & cons
- +Completely free with no paywalls, ads, or subscriptions
- +Open-source so developers can audit, modify, and extend the tool
- +Minimal setup with no account creation required
- −Lacks a polished GUI or cross-platform desktop app out of the box
- −Limited built-in AI integrations compared to fully featured commercial productivity tools

Frequently asked questions
Is Claudoro free?
Yes, Claudoro is completely free. It is an open-source project hosted on GitHub, meaning anyone can download, use, and modify it at no cost.
What is Claudoro best used for?
Claudoro is best used by developers who want to maintain focus during AI-assisted coding sessions. It applies the Pomodoro technique to software development workflows, helping users alternate between deep work intervals and short breaks.
What are the best alternatives to Claudoro?
Popular alternatives include Forest, Toggl Track, Pomofocus, and Be Focused. For developers specifically, tools like Flow or Stretchly also offer focus and break reminders with more polished interfaces.
Is Claudoro safe to use?
Yes. Because Claudoro is open-source and runs locally, you can inspect every line of code before running it. There is no data collection, no cloud connectivity required, and no third-party accounts involved.
